England's Moeen Ali to return home, miss third test v India

(Reuters) - England all-rounder Moeen Ali is to fly home to be with his family and will miss the third test against India in Ahmedabad, skipper Joe Root said on Tuesday.

Moeen took eight wickets and scored 49 runs in the second test in Chennai, which India won by 317 runs to level the four-match series 1-1 earlier in the day.
